Ticket: SketchLoom undo/redo service auth failing

Hey sec review folks — the history service behind SketchLoom's diagram editor (the thing that stores undo/redo snapshots) started rejecting calls Tuesday. Root cause: the service credential expired and nobody got the renewal ping. Undo works locally but redo across sessions is dead. Marta rotated the credential this morning and confirmed the history stack replays cleanly. Flagging here for audit trail purposes. The replacement key for the snapshot service is below.

API key for kageg-yawip: vxb15-hPYGepB2Ktrw1iB

## Zero-Downtime Migrations — Env Vars (Tidebridge)

Migrations run expand/contract. MIGRATE_PHASE gates contract steps; leave at "expand" until all pods roll. MIGRATE_LOCK_TIMEOUT_MS default 5000 — do not raise in prod. Dual-write toggled by DUALWRITE_ENABLED; flip off only after backfill verifies. Release manager flips flags in order: expand, dualwrite, backfill, contract. The migration runner authenticates to the coordination service via a credential line in the env file, shown below.

secret setting of tajof-bahif: COURIER_KEY3=65d

Subject: Websocket reconnect fix ready for review

Hey all — the Fernwick client was dropping its session on every reconnect because we reset the backoff timer before the auth handshake finished. Classic race. I moved the timer reset into the post-handshake callback and added a jitter cap so we don't hammer the gateway after a blip. Tested against the Harborline staging cluster for two hours with forced disconnects every 30s; zero dropped sessions. Please review the retry-state diff carefully. The candidate build is tagged with the token below.

build token for fahaf-yagef: htk4_2b68